The Bookkeeping Backstory
Katie Ferro: So, you’re a mom of three now, right? Isn’t that where this process started, when you were pregnant with your third?
Katie Fleming: Yes! It was a couple months before my third baby was born…actually, it started on my birthday, funnily enough. I sat down with my husband at breakfast and said, “You know what? I think I want to go buy a bookkeeping business.” And he just said, “Yeah, sure. Do it.”
For context, prior to this, I was doing coaching and consulting. I was pretty maxed out as far as hours go, since you really have to be actively engaged in the work at all times as a coach.
I'm really good at what I do. So my clients would grow pretty huge businesses, they saw a lot of success, and it was really exciting to watch. But I sat back one day and looked at my husband and went, “Man, I love what I do. I love coaching…but I don't have equity in any of these companies I’m helping to grow. I think we should look into acquisitions.”
By March of 2023, we’d acquired our first company. So this wasn’t coming out of nowhere.
Now, typically, if you're going to buy a business (what they call an asset sale), you're going to start your own LLC first.
So that day I told my husband, I decided I would just go ahead and start the LLC, since I knew I was going to try and acquire a bookkeeping business. But as I went through that process, I pretty quickly came to the realization that I could just build a bookkeeping business myself instead.
Why did I need to buy somebody else's bookkeeping business, where I may or may not like their clients or their vibe or what they've done previously, when I could do it my way from the get-go?
I was very picky with what I wanted, so building it myself made the most sense.
I had my baby that May. Then in August 2024, I finally “turned on my open sign,” which is something you love to talk about.
I knew I was ready to take on clients, and it was actually incredible how fast it blew up.
